High-Protein Pumpkin Tiramisu: Your Healthy Fall Dessert Solution

High-protein pumpkin tiramisu in a tray with cocoa dusting.

Indulge in the Season: High-Protein Pumpkin Tiramisu

As the crisp autumn air sets in, what better way to celebrate the season than with a delightful dessert that combines indulgence with nutrition? This high-protein pumpkin tiramisu brings flavors reminiscent of Thanksgiving in a modern spin that's not just delicious but also healthy.

Why High-Protein Matters

For those dedicated to health and fitness, protein plays a crucial role in muscle repair, weight management, and overall wellness. This recipe cleverly incorporates blended cottage cheese and coconut yogurt, adding a nutritional element that packs in approximately 6 grams of protein per serving. Unlike traditional desserts that can leave you feeling sluggish, this version will keep your energy high and your cravings satisfied.

Simple Ingredients, Delicious Outcome

The beauty of this recipe lies in its straightforward ingredients. With common pantry staples like unsweetened pumpkin puree, Nilla wafers, and heavy whipping cream, the need for complicated preparation methods is removed. Not only is it enjoyable to make, but the simple blend of flavors ensures that your entire household will be asking for seconds. Don’t skimp on the espresso powder either; it really elevates the dish with a rich, aromatic essence.

Tips for Perfecting Your Tiramisu

Let the espresso powder bloom in heavy cream for an infusion of flavor that transforms your dish. Allowing your tiramisu to set for at least 20 minutes is crucial; it helps develop that classic layered effect and improves texture. Consider garnishing your presentation with additional cinnamon or whipped cream for a beautiful finish.

Create Creamy Caramelized Onion Mashed Potatoes for a Gourmet Twist

Update Indulge in Creamy Caramelized Onion Mashed Potatoes Few comfort foods rival the experience of enjoying a well-prepared bowl of mashed potatoes. This dish, enhanced with the rich flavor of caramelized onions, offers both an exquisite taste and an impressive visual presentation. For health-conscious individuals and food enthusiasts alike, these creamy caramelized onion mashed potatoes provide a nutritious yet flavorful side that can elevate any meal. The Secret Ingredient: Caramelized Onions What sets these mashed potatoes apart is the incorporation of caramelized onions. Cooking five whole onions until they are golden brown adds an unparalleled depth of flavor, transforming traditional mashed potatoes into a gourmet experience. Caramelizing onions requires patience and low heat, but the result is worth every minute. Why Yukon Gold Potatoes Are Essential Yukon gold potatoes are the preferred choice in this recipe due to their naturally creamy and buttery flavor. They mash beautifully with a dreamy texture that is hard to achieve with other potato varieties. For those who may wish to substitute, Russet potatoes will work, but at the expense of flavor and creaminess. The distinctive yellow hue of Yukon gold also enhances the visual appeal of the dish against the caramelized onions. Boosting Nutrition with Blended Cottage Cheese Incorporating blended cottage cheese doesn’t just add protein; it enhances the creaminess without unwanted lumps. By processing the cottage cheese before mixing it in, you create a velvety smooth texture that appeals to both health-conscious eaters and culinary aficionados. This clever twist aligns with current trends emphasizing protein-rich meals while still allowing the flavors to shine through. Meal Prep Friendly: The Perfect Side Dish Another advantage of this mashed potato recipe is its versatility. You can prepare it ahead of time, making it an ideal choice for meal prepping. Simply reheat to serve, and they’ll still taste freshly made. These mashed potatoes can pair wonderfully with proteins like grilled chicken or roasted veggies, making them a perfect addition to any balanced meal. Conclusion: Try This Recipe Today! Discover the Incredible Benefits of Making Apple Protein Spice Cake

Update Decadent Flavor Meets Health: Unveiling the Apple Protein Spice Cake If you're on a quest for a delicious, nutritious dessert, look no further! The Apple Protein Spice Cake combines the wholesome benefits of apples and protein powder, making it a fantastic choice for health-conscious individuals. This recipe seamlessly integrates autumn flavors while providing a satisfying boost of nutrients, perfect for your fall gatherings or a cozy night in. Why Apples Are a Nutritional Powerhouse Apples are more than just a crunchy snack; they are a superfood packed with vitamins C and E, iron, and zinc. Their rich antioxidant content not only helps in lowering cholesterol but also supports cardiovascular health. Consuming an apple daily can contribute to better gut health, thanks to the fiber and pectin they contain, making these fruits an essential part of any balanced diet! A Unique Twist on Classic Desserts Many dessert recipes leave you feeling guilty afterward, loaded with sugars and unhealthy fats. However, this Apple Protein Spice Cake smartly incorporates vanilla protein powder to enhance your protein intake while keeping sugar levels in check. A serving gives you a notable 22 grams of protein, making it a guilt-free indulgence that satisfies your sweet tooth. Simple Steps to Deliciousness This easy-to-follow recipe requires common kitchen ingredients—everything from almond milk to monk fruit sweetener—making it accessible for both novice and seasoned bakers alike. With only a handful of steps, producing a moist and flavorful cake is effortless. The addition of spices, like pumpkin pie spice, makes it particularly aromatic and enjoyable, especially when paired with hot cider or tea. Perfect for Meal Prep and Mindful Eating Preparing this cake enables you to portion out servings for the week, turning it into a nutritious snack or dessert that's ready to go whenever cravings strike. Ideal for those with busy lifestyles, each slice serves not only to delight your taste buds but also supports your health goals. If you prefer loaf-style cakes, feel free to adjust the cooking time or use muffin tins for individual portions! Time to Get Cooking! Thanksgiving Sides That Don’t Suck: Wholesome & Exciting Dishes

Update Elevate Your Thanksgiving Feast with Exciting Side Dishes Thanksgiving is often considered the ultimate feast, but while the turkey takes the spotlight, the side dishes can truly elevate the meal. If you're looking to step outside of the traditional mashed potatoes and green bean casserole, I have curated a collection of health-focused side dishes that are bound to impress your guests and delight their taste buds. Delicious Potato Variations Potatoes are a staple on Thanksgiving tables, but that doesn’t mean they have to be boring. Instead of standard mashed potatoes, try whipped cottage cheese mashed potatoes, blending creamy cottage cheese with fluffy potatoes for a protein-packed twist. For a festive feel, maple cranberry sweet potatoes infuse a touch of sweetness and tartness suitable for fall gatherings. Innovative Salads That Impress Salads often take a backseat at Thanksgiving, but they don’t have to! Enhance your spread with an autumn couscous salad, featuring warm flavors of roasted vegetables and a light dressing. And for something truly unique, consider a farro salad with kale and butternut squash; it’s nourishing, healthy, and offers a burst of delightful textures. Beyond the Classics: Unique Sides to Consider To impress health-conscious guests, opt for garlic butter hasselback potatoes or roasted mushrooms with thyme. These choices not only add flavor but also present beautifully on your table. Additionally, a splash of color from maple roasted carrots with tahini yogurt will not just please the palate but will also catch the eye, adding vibrancy to your feast. Why Creative Sides Matter Incorporating creative side dishes into your Thanksgiving meal isn’t just about variety; it's also about providing balanced options that cater to different dietary preferences. With many people embracing health-conscious choices, introducing sides that are both nutritious and delicious can help everyone enjoy the festivities without guilt.
